Exploring Downspout Options: Choosing the Best Solution for Your Property

Downspouts play a crucial role in directing rainwater away from your home or commercial building, preventing erosion, foundation damage, and water accumulation. While traditional downspouts are the most common choice, there are several innovative and stylish alternatives that can enhance both functionality and aesthetics. Here are some of the best downspout options to consider:

1. Standard Downspouts

Traditional rectangular or round downspouts efficiently channel water from gutters to a designated drainage area. Available in a variety of materials such as aluminum, steel, and copper, they offer durability and reliable performance for all types of properties.

2. Rain Chains

Rain chains are a decorative and functional alternative to traditional downspouts. Originating from Japanese architecture, they guide rainwater down through a series of linked cups or chains, creating a visually appealing waterfall effect. Rain chains work best in areas with moderate rainfall and can be paired with a basin or gravel bed for proper drainage.

3. Decorative Downspouts

For homeowners looking to add a unique touch, decorative downspouts come in a variety of styles, including sculpted animal designs, ornamental spouts, and custom-built options. These downspouts can add personality while still effectively managing water runoff.

4. Rain Barrels & Collection Systems

Eco-conscious property owners may opt for a rain barrel system that connects directly to the downspout. This allows for the collection of rainwater for later use in gardening, landscaping, or other outdoor purposes. Rain barrels help conserve water while reducing runoff and erosion.

5. Underground Drainage Systems

For properties prone to excess water accumulation, underground drainage systems can be installed to redirect water away from the foundation. These systems connect to downspouts and channel water through underground pipes to a safe discharge area.

6. Flexible Downspouts & Extensions

Flexible downspout extensions allow for greater control over where water is directed. These adjustable attachments can be extended or repositioned to prevent water pooling near the foundation and accommodate changes in landscaping.

7. Copper & Custom Material Downspouts

Copper downspouts offer a blend of durability and elegance, developing a natural patina over time. Custom material options, including stainless steel and galvanized iron, provide long-lasting performance with a high-end aesthetic appeal.
